The album was actually titled Bridges in the Sky before that, and that's where the artwork comes from. They did change the title afterwards, and also changed the song's name from The Shaman's Trance to BITS.

Zydar

I hope they don't do what many other bands have done lately - release 3 singles before the album, which leaves only 4-5 songs left "unheard".

MirrorMask

Quote from: Zydar on May 28, 2021, 06:08:16 AM
I hope they don't do what many other bands have done lately - release 3 singles before the album, which leaves only 4-5 songs left "unheard".

Seems the norm.

Lead single + video.

Then the by now mandatory lyric video.

Then a third song one week before just to remind everyone's short attention span that the album is coming.

In the social media era you have to keep up the attention, of course the dedicated fans need to be told only once and they learn by memory the release date, but you have to chase the casual ones as well.
